1# Fragrance Types

You can across two types of fragrances. These are designer and niche fragrances.

  • Designer fragrances are available almost everywhere. Armani, Chanel, Burberry are some of the designer brands. These are produced in mass and are meant for a broad audience and safe to use. They tend to be low-cost to have mass-appeal and volume-production.

  • Niche fragrances are made from expensive and high-quality ingredients. These perfumes are created by industry artists and are made for more selective customers who want to wear something distinctive and unique. These fragrances lack universal appeal, and not everyone will like their bold scents. These are sought after the fragrance aficionados who are looking out for something different.

2# Perfume Concentration

The concentration of the perfume oil decides how long the perfume is going to last on the skin.

  • Parfum has the highest concentration of up 20-30%. It can last for 24 hours on the skin and is the most expensive.
  • Eau De Parfum concentration ranges from 15-20%, and it can last for 5-8 hours. Most brands offer it, and it is priced a tad lower than Parfum. The concentration is most suited for evenings and special occasions.
  • Eau De Toilette is the most commonly available concentrate and is suitable for everyday wear. The concentrate percentage is 5-15% and can last for 2-3 hours. Almost every brand offers it, and the prices are reasonable too.
  • Eau De Cologne comes with a fragrance concentrate of 2-4% and can last for 2-hours.
  • Eau Fraiche has 1-3 % of perfume oil, usually lasts less than an hour.

3# Fragrance Notes

Any perfume you purchase comes with three specific notes the top note, middle, and the base note. A mix of these notes gives the perfumes its unique fragrance. Various notes have their impression with the top note leading you to smell the deep middle note, and the base note appears at the last stage.

  • Top Notes. When you spray the perfume, it contacts the nose-first. It creates the first impression of perfume and evaporates quickly. Citrus and aromatic scents are typical and make for the selling point.
  • Middles Notes. It emerges after the top note and lasts from a few minutes to an hour. It forms the main body of the perfume and is usually soft. Also called a medium or heart note, the fragrances are floral, green, and fruity & spicy.
  • Base Notes. It is the scent of the perfume that develops after the evaporation of the middle note. The base and middle notes form the theme of the perfume and give it depth. The fragrance evaporates gradually and consists of woody, balsamic scents.

4# Storing the Perfume

Extreme heat and direct sunlight can damage the components of the perfume. Store the perfume bottles in a cool, dry area and away from the direct light. The shelf life of a fragrance is 3 to 5 years, but a rare few can last longer.

5# Applying the Right Way

  • Spray the perfume right after taking a bath. The body will absorb the fragrance.
  • Apply jelly to the areas where you will apply the perfume. It makes the perfume cling to the skin.
  • Rub the scented area to reactivate the scent after a few hours.
  • Apply it to the pulse points such as wrists, navel, and collarbones to make it last longer.
